A particle is traveling in a straight line at a constant speedof 25.0 m/s. Suddenly, a constant force of 15.0 N acts on it, bringing it to a stop in a distance of 62.5 m. (a) What is the direction of the force? (b) Determine the time it takes for the particle to come to a stop. (c) What is its mass?
